사회적 경제를 통한 복지기술 생태계 탐구; 의료복지사회적협동조합 치과의원의 사례
박유이 ( Yuyi Park ),최형길 ( Hyungkil Choi ),한동헌 ( Dong-hun Han ),강준호 ( Joon-ho Kang ),안성훈 ( Sung Hoon Ahn ),안상훈 ( Sang-hoon Ahn ) 대한예방치과·구강보건학회 2017 大韓口腔保健學會誌 Vol.41 No.1
Objectives: In this study, we strived to determine the possibility of socioeconomic welfare in oral healthcare by analyzing the National Health Insurance (NHI) coverage rate. To date, efforts to realize the “social economy” of healthcare are active. While oral disease is common and chronic among Koreans, the rate of NHI coverage of dental clinics is substantially lower than that of the medical clinics. Methods: We defined the NHI coverage of dental clinics as a proxy for “social skills” to improve oral health problems. The data were collected through a comparative analysis of the NHI coverage of dental clinics and that of non-dental clinics, in health welfare social cooperatives. Results: The NHI coverage rate of the dental clinics in health welfare social cooperatives ranged from 0.97 to 2.62 times that of the non-dental clinics in health welfare social cooperatives. Conclusions: In conclusion, responsible management is recommended for making health welfare social cooperatives meaningful as a social economy.
국민건강보험정책이 치과 진료행태에 미치는 영향: 노인 임플란트 보험 적용에 따른 발치, 근관치료 변화를 중심으로
박유이(Park Yuyi),이산하(Lee sanha),정주연(Jung Juyeon),김성재(Kim Sungjae),도경록(Do Gyungrok),오하연(Oh Hayeon),김지수(Kim Jisu),이지현(Lee Jihyeon),한동헌(Han Donhun) 대한치과보험학회 2017 대한치과보험학회지 Vol.7 No.1
Objectives: The purpose of this study was to investigate the correlation between tooth extraction and endodontic treatment according to the inclusion of dental implant coverage in National Health Insurance of Korea, which is a recent dental health insurance policy change. Methods: From July 2011 to June 2016, using the health care big data open system in National Health Insurance of Korea, we analyzed the number of patients, the total amount of use, and the amount of health care service. Results: Age-standardized incidence rate, amount of treatment, and total usage of both the extraction and endodontic treatment increased after July 2014, and July 2015. Conclusions: The increase in the age-standardized incidence rate, the amount of treatment, and the total amount of usage after the change of the health insurance policy shows the result supporting the hypothesis of the supplier attraction demand theory. Health care policies have proven to influence dental practice. Without sufficient discussion and evidence-based indications, more dental health insurance coverage would fail to get the health policy goals and may result in poor quality of care or excessive health care expenditure. Therefore, sufficient discussion with expert group will be needed in health insurance policy formation and expanding health insurance coverage.
치과의사와 치과위생사의 번아웃(burnout) 현황과 관련 요인
박유이 ( Yuyi Park ),이지현 ( Jihyun Lee ),배소휘 ( Sohwi Bae ),이기찬 ( Kichan Lee ),이상혁 ( Sangheuk Lee ),장수진 ( Soojin Jang ),허해령 ( Haeryung Hur ),박영훈 ( Younghoon Park ) 대한예방치과·구강보건학회 2019 大韓口腔保健學會誌 Vol.43 No.2
Objectives: Dentists and dental hygienists undergo high levels of stress due to various factors and the burnout of health-care personnel is very important in the context of personal and social problems. Therefore, empirical research reflecting the social, cultural, and special circumstances of the medical environment is necessary. Here, we explore the causes and outcomes of burnout in dentists and dental hygienists and present ways to prevent burnout. Methods: A cross-sectional research design was used to measure burnout of 141 dentists and 61 dental hygienists. A structured questionnaire containing the Maslach Burnout Inventory (MBI) was administered from May to June, 2018. Data were analyzed using SPSS 25.0, descriptive statistics, t-test, Mann-Whitney test, Kruskall-Wallis test, and multiple regression analysis. Results: Each participant’s MBI was measured in three aspects (emotional exhaustion, depersonalization, and personal accomplishment). The MBI scores of dentists with regards to their emotional exhaustion, depersonalization, and personal accomplishment were 24.8%, 34%, and 48.2%, respectively. Alternatively the scores of dental hygienists were 45.9%, 44.3% and 52.5%, respectively, for the same parameters. While the factors affecting the burnout of dentists and dental hygienists were different, it had a negative impact on the professional performance of both. Conclusions: According to the results of this study, Korean dentists and dental hygienists experience high levels of work-related burnouts. This can have adverse impacts on their personal health and that of their patients. Therefore, stress management is necessary in dentists and dental hygienists.
